repetitive strain injury
US /rɪˌpet.ɪ.tɪv ˈstreɪn ˌɪn.dʒə.ri/
UK /rɪˌpet.ɪ.tɪv ˈstreɪn ˌɪn.dʒə.ri/

1.
重复性劳损, RSI
pain in the muscles, nerves, and tendons caused by repetitive movement and overuse, especially of the hands and arms
